I Was Helping My Boss Organise a Surprise for His Wife Only to Discover I Was the Side Dish Being Surprised
When I joined that company, I was fresh from campus and excited about life, and when my boss promoted me to personal assistant after just four months, I thought my hard work had finally paid off. He was charming and respectful and never once crossed the line, and whenever I was overwhelmed, he would check on me and say things like “Janet, you are the reason this office runs.”
It felt good to be noticed.
Then one day he told me he was planning a surprise dinner for his wife’s birthday and needed my help to make it unforgettable. I remember how I smiled and said yes with so much excitement because finally, I felt like I was part of something beyond just emails and schedules. He gave me a list of tasks. I was to book the venue, arrange flowers, choose a cake, even help him write a heartfelt speech.
I did everything with so much energy.
He kept saying, “You are a gift, Janet.” I believed him.
Then things changed slowly.
He started complimenting me too much. Telling me my smile could stop rain. One evening he dropped me home and said he had never met a woman with such a kind soul.
I laughed it off. But my heart started playing tricks on me.
